The work hardening behavior of an Al-3Cu-0.05Sn (wt %) alloy was studied using tensiletests and Bauschinger tests. Emphasis is placed on the influence of the precipitation state (numberdensity, size distribution and volume fraction) and separating the isotropic and kinematiccomponents of the work hardening
